New Market is delightful for simply a stroll to enjoy the mostly "unrestored" architecture of the 18th and 19th centuries buildings, and with only a few modern intrusions, it gives the impression of a real 19th century town. There are also several worthwhile antique shops.
Lake Linganore at Eaglehead is a rural lake community situated in the southeast section of Frederick County, Maryland, just 45-miles from both Washington, D.C. and Baltimore.
Originally planned in 1968 as a "new town" by then developer Linganore Corporation (J. William Brosius and Louie J. Brosius), Eaglehead was the county's first planned unit development (PUD).
